Top 10 Ladies Fashion Boutiques in Dubai

Dubai is a global fashion capital, where tradition meets modernity and style knows no limits. From luxury couture houses to hidden gem concept stores, the city offers fashion lovers an endless playground. If youโ€™re passionate about fabrics, tailoring, and ready-to-wear collections, hereโ€™s a curated list of the Top 10 Ladies Fashion Boutiques in Dubai that are redefining style for women today.

1. VAO Concept Store โ€“ City Walk 2

A chic destination for trendsetters, VAO blends international designer names with curated lifestyle pieces.

9.ย Etoile La Boutique โ€“ Mall of the Emirates

Founded by Ingie Chalhoub, Etoile is one of the regionโ€™s first luxury multi-brand boutiques, showcasing couture and contemporary collections.
